Understanding the Nutritional Value of Each Ingredient

In this section, I will delve into the variety of ingredients used in a typical cheese salad sandwich and how they contribute to its overall caloric value. By understanding the nutritional content of each ingredient individually, we can gain a better understanding of the total caloric intake of the sandwich.

The bread: Starting with the foundation of the sandwich, the bread plays a crucial role in adding calories. The type of bread chosen, whether it be whole wheat, white, or a specialty bread, will impact the overall caloric content. Additionally, the size of the bread slice can also affect the number of calories consumed.

The cheese: A key ingredient in the cheese salad sandwich, the cheese not only adds flavor but also contributes to the caloric value. Different types of cheese have varying calorie content, with some being higher in fat and calories compared to others. The amount of cheese used in the sandwich will also impact the overall calorie count.

The vegetables: The vegetables in a salad sandwich are usually low in calories and high in nutritional value. Ingredients such as lettuce, tomatoes, cucumbers, and onions are commonly used and contribute minimal calories to the sandwich. However, the quantity and type of dressing used on the vegetables can significantly affect the caloric value.

The condiments: Condiments such as mayonnaise, mustard, or dressing can add flavor to the sandwich but also add to the calorie count. These spreads and dressings can vary in their fat and calorie content, so it is important to be conscious of the amount used.

Tips for Trimming Down Your Delicious Salad Sandwich

As someone who is mindful of their health and wellness, finding ways to reduce the calorie content of my favorite cheese salad sandwich has become a priority. Here are some practical tips I’ve discovered along the way that have allowed me to still enjoy this scrumptious combination while keeping my calorie intake in check.

1. Choose a Lighter Bread Option

One simple way to cut back on calories is by opting for a lighter bread option. Instead of the traditional white bread, consider whole wheat or multigrain bread, which are not only lower in calories but also provide more fiber and essential nutrients.

2. Swap Full-Fat Cheese for a Low-Fat Alternative

When it comes to cheese, making a simple swap from full-fat to a low-fat alternative can significantly reduce the calorie content of your sandwich without compromising on taste. Look for low-fat varieties such as part-skim mozzarella or reduced-fat cheddar to add a cheesy kick without the extra calories.

3. Load Up on Fresh and Crunchy Greens

One of the joys of a salad sandwich is the combination of fresh and crunchy greens. Load up your sandwich with an assortment of lettuce, spinach, and other leafy greens to not only add a burst of flavor but also increase the nutritional value of your meal. These greens are low in calories and packed with essential vitamins and minerals.

4. Opt for a Flavorful, Low-Calorie Dressing

While dressings can be a delicious addition to any salad, they can also be high in calories. To keep your sandwich light, choose a flavorful, low-calorie dressing such as a vinaigrette or a light yogurt-based dressing. These options provide taste without the guilt.

5. Use Lean Protein Sources

Adding lean protein to your cheese salad sandwich not only makes it more satisfying but can also help you maintain a balanced diet. Opt for grilled chicken, turkey, or even tofu as a protein source, as they are lower in calories compared to processed meats like salami or bacon.

FAQ

How many calories are in a cheese salad sandwich?

A standard cheese salad sandwich typically contains around 300 calories.

What ingredients are in a cheese salad sandwich?

A cheese salad sandwich typically consists of bread, cheese, lettuce, tomatoes, and mayonnaise.
